**TICKET-4482: Cron drift on scheduler box, vault locked**

Hey on-call — the cron drift investigation on Pelmora's scheduler node stalled because the Quillbox vault auto-sealed after three bad attempts (sorry, fat fingers). We need the timing logs inside it before the drift window closes tonight. Unseal it with the recovery passphrase below.

strongbox words: druvan-lamys-eliius-jorax-istox-soreth-ulays-gilix-ralix-oliiel-norwyn-casvan-praius

## Runbook: PickPath optimizer restart

Hey reviewer — if the Cartwheel pick-list optimizer stalls, drain the queue first, then bounce the worker. It recomputes routes for the Dellmont warehouse on boot, so expect ~2 min of lag. The worker authenticates against the Routeboard service using the key pasted directly below.

API key for bageg-kajef: vxb2-ss

TICKET GIVR-412: Signature check fails on the GivePath donation-receipt mailer plugin bundle since v3.2. Plugin authors report rejects at upload despite valid manifests. Root cause: the mailer pipeline still validates against the retired 2023 chain. Re-sign your bundles before resubmitting. Use the current release signing key below for verification of your toolchain output.

release key, kagag-taweg: bky4_VgyJ

## Deployment

Megadiff runs as a single stateless binary behind the Ostlund gateway. Build with the standard pipeline; no local compiles in prod. Large-file chunking workers scale horizontally — start with three replicas, add more if the queue backs up. Health checks hit the readiness endpoint every ten seconds; failing twice removes the node from rotation. Logs go to the shared sink, nothing local. Before first boot, the service expects its runtime configuration to be present, shown below.

deployment values, bahop-fahag:
[silok]
host = silok.lumictech.test
user = silok_svc
database = silok_prod